A decorative stone cobble bed is placed at the base of an adjacent building adjacent to a finish floor slab and concrete foundation wall. The six-inch deep cobble layer rests on a geotextile fabric and is retained by a steel header staked into the compacted subgrade. An atrium drain connection is positioned within the stone bed, tying into a subgrade drainage pipe routing away from the structure. A two-inch thick mulch layer abuts the exterior side of the steel header. Dimensions and widths vary per plan.
